About The Position

As the team’s sole Staff Content Designer, you’ll be the primary steward of content craft across our member experiences. You’ll work embedded within a highly collaborative Product Design team, partnering closely with designers, product managers, and clinical experts — while independently defining and advancing the content discipline at Hinge Health. You’ll be joining a collaborative organization where content strategy is developed in close partnership with cross-functional partners, not siloed from design decision-making. This role is ideal for someone who enjoys being deeply embedded in design conversations and influencing experience quality end-to-end. This is a high-impact role, at an especially exciting time in Hinge Health’s journey. Our team is at the center of solving impactful problems for millions of members who are managing their joint and muscle health, while making a meaningful difference in their lives.

Requirements

  • 7+ years of experience shipping larger scale software products
  • A standout and updated portfolio demonstrating high-impact work, with a high bar for quality and craft
  • Bachelor’s Degree in English, Journalism, Human-Computer Interaction Design, or another relevant field or equivalent experience

Nice To Haves

  • Comfortable acting as a solo practitioner and discipline owner
  • Ability to advocate for content quality and clarity over time
  • Thrives in environments where structure is evolving and enjoys building it
  • Possess impactful communication and storytelling skills
  • Background in health writing, habit formation, or science communication
  • Experience translating complex concepts into clear, trustworthy narratives
  • Knowledge in A11Y labeling and best practices
  • Ability to navigate legal approvals and collaboration with advisory teams

Responsibilities

  • Shape the vision by setting a long-term strategy for how content design operates and supports member-facing experiences within our team
  • Serve as the foundational voice and advocate for content design, establishing standards, practices, and influence across the organization
  • Translate domain knowledge (e.g., habit formation, pain science, etc) into clear, engaging, digestible learning content for members
  • Contribute to and evolve our design system by developing scalable guidelines, systems, and principles that elevate clarity, cohesion, and accessibility
  • Partner closely with design, product, and clinical peers to ensure a cohesive narrative and clinical accuracy across the member experience
